An introduction to improving the dyeing and whitening process around the joints of aluminum-plasticThe design of this scheme solves the problem of dyeing and whitening after the anode of the aluminum-plastic assembly from two aspects. Measure the holes that the resin can penetrate during injection molding with a size of about 20~100nm, which produces an anchor bolt effect, improves the degree of bonding between metal and plastic, and reduces the migration of plastic components caused by poor injection molding. The second is to dye after anode Before treatment with RTsAN8010, the plastic components migrated to the surface of the aluminum material around the joint seam during the injection molding process were removed.
